BlackBerry Torch 9800 Coming to UK Through Vodafone

August 3, 2010 by Simon Sage - Leave a Comment

The U.S. and Canada aren’t the only ones getting RIM’s latest little bundle of techno-joy. The BlackBerry Torch 9800 is coming to Vodafone UK sometime soon, and boasts a feature we hadn’t heard much about elsewhere: a “zero shutter” camera. That apparently means there’s no lag between hitting the key and taking a picture, which…

BlackBerry 9800 Passes FCC

August 3, 2010 by Simon Sage - Leave a Comment

This morning AT&T is expected to launch the BlackBerry 9800, RIM’s first slider, and the spearhead of their new operating system. Right on queue, the FCC has released the filing for the BlackBerry 9800, confirming Bluetooth, 802.11 b/g/n, and all the right bands for AT&T and world roaming. From what we’ve seen in the extensive…

Pair of OS Leaks Drip Down to the BlackBerry Bold 9700 and Storm 9500

August 3, 2010 by James Falconer - 1 Comment

BlackBerry OS Leaks

I’ve got a couple of OS leaks for some lucky BlackBerry users out there. That is, BlackBerry Bold 9700 and Storm 9500 users. Over the past 24 hours or so, 5.0.0.862 has leaked for the 9700, and 5.0.0.841 has leaked for the Storm. Operating system leaks have been few and far between these days, so…
